People’s Park

(0 reviews)

Covering an area of 12 acres the park boasts a modern well-equipped children’s playground, toddler area, floodlit tennis courts and bowling green. The Pavillion and outside decking around the edge of the dam offers a safe focal point to view the ducks and swans.

    County Antrim

    Distance 0.6 miles

    OS Map Sheet 9

    Terrain Parkland paths

    Nearest Town Ballymena

    Route Shape Circular

    Grid Reference D104041

    Route Type Parkland & Grassland

    Route Description

    The route starts from the car park and passes by the play parks towards the Pavillion, turn right and then left to follow the path around the “Big Women in the Park” statue. Turn left and then right before the Ballymoney Road entrance and follow the perimeter path that leads back to the car park.

    Point of Interest

    Teal, Greylag goose, Tree creeper & Mute swan
